做网页用什么语言?HTML、CSS和JavaScript的区别是什么?
游客
2025-04-12 15:34:01
60
互联网时代,网页设计和开发成为了许多企业和个人展现自身品牌与服务的重要手段。想要构建一个功能齐全、视觉美观的网站,了解网页设计和开发的基础知识是必不可少的。在制作网页时我们究竟应该使用哪些语言?HTML、CSS和JavaScript分别是什么?它们之间有什么区别?本文将为您提供详尽的解答。
1.HTML:网页的骨架
HTML(HyperTextMarkupLanguage)是构建网页的基础,它定义了网页的结构和内容。每一个网页的编写都离不开HTML。HTML使用一系列的标签(tags)来表示不同的内容元素,比如段落、图片、链接等。当浏览器读取HTML文档时,它将按照HTML标签所指示的方式将内容显示在网页上。
结构标签:如``,`
`,``等,用于定义网页的基本结构。内容标签:如`
`到``用于标题,`
`用于段落,``用于图片等,用于放置网页内容。
链接标签:如``,用于创建链接,允许用户点击跳转到其他网页。
通过合理的HTML编码,我们可以为网页构建一个清晰且功能完整的结构,为后续的设计和功能实现打下坚实的基础。
2.CSS:网页的样式和布局
CSS(CascadingStyleSheets)被用来设置HTML元素的样式,比如字体、颜色、布局、背景等。CSS使得网页不仅仅拥有结构,还可以有美观的外观。它通过选择器(selectors)来指定哪些HTML元素会受到哪些样式的影响。
类选择器:使用点(`.`)符号定义,作用于所有特定的HTML元素。
ID选择器:使用井号(``)符号定义,作用于具有特定ID的HTML元素。
属性选择器:可以基于属性和属性值来选择元素。
通过CSS,我们可以创建响应式设计,即网页能在不同大小的屏幕上都能正常显示。CSS的作用是巨大的,它让网页设计变得更加灵活,也大大提升了用户体验。
3.JavaScript:网页的动态交互
JavaScript是一种脚本语言,用于给网页增加动态效果和交互功能。它能够使网页具备操作HTML和CSS的能力,实现如表单验证、动画效果、数据获取等功能。JavaScript通过事件驱动的方式工作,响应用户的交互操作,如点击、滚动等。
DOM操作:JavaScript可以操作文档对象模型(DOM),动态地添加、删除或修改网页元素。
事件处理:JavaScript可以监听用户事件(如点击、按键)并作出响应。
AJAX:允许网页异步加载数据,而不需要重新加载整个页面。
JavaScript是现代网页不可或缺的一部分,它赋予了网页生命力,让网页不再只是静态的文档,而是可以与用户进行实时交互的平台。
4.HTML、CSS和JavaScript的区别
尽管HTML、CSS和JavaScript在网页开发中都扮演着不可或缺的角色,但它们各有侧重点。
HTML构建网页内容的骨架。
CSS负责网页的视觉样式和布局设计。
JavaScript赋予网页动态交互的能力。
三者之间的关系是相辅相成的。HTML提供基础框架,CSS进行美化和布局调整,而JavaScript则为网页添加了行为和动态效果。一个完整的网页项目需要这三个语言的共同协作,才能构建出功能强大、用户友好的网页应用。
5.实用技巧与常见问题
在网页开发的过程中,我们可能会遇到一些常见的问题,比如如何制作响应式布局、如何提高网页加载速度、如何优化用户体验等。以下是一些实用的技巧:
使用框架:如Bootstrap、Foundation等可以快速构建响应式布局。
代码优化:压缩CSS和JavaScript文件,减少HTTP请求,优化图片文件大小,提高页面加载速度。
用户体验:进行用户测试,确保网页的导航直观,交互流程符合用户的使用习惯。
遇到问题时,不要急于寻找现成的解决方案,首先应该深入分析问题的根源,学习相关的知识。社区和论坛也是获取帮助的好地方,比如StackOverflow、GitHub等。
6.结语
在网页开发的旅程中,理解并掌握HTML、CSS和JavaScript的基本知识,是每个初学者必须要迈出的第一步。这三种语言虽然分工不同,但共同组成了网页开发的三驾马车。随着技术的不断更新,这三者也在持续进化。我们希望本文能为您揭示这三种语言的核心区别和应用场景,帮助您开始构建自己心仪的网站。通过持续的学习和实践,您将能够制作出既美观又功能丰富的网页,最终实现您在互联网世界中的创意与梦想。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 3561739510@qq.com 举报,一经查实,本站将立刻删除。
转载请注明来自九九seo,本文标题:《做网页用什么语言?HTML、CSS和JavaScript的区别是什么?》
标签:网页
- 上一篇: 用户如何撰写高质量的seo文章?
- 下一篇: 广州SEO服务能带来哪些优势?
- 搜索
- 最新文章
- 热门文章
-
- 网站优化推广公司如何做?选择合适策略的要点是什么?
- 莱芜网站推广如何做?有哪些有效策略和常见问题解答?
- 网站建设营销怎么样做好?如何提升网站转化率?
- 写博客网站难吗?如何一步步开始写作?
- 网站域名解析无效怎么办?如何快速解决域名解析问题?
- 没有网站如何进行域名解析到ip?解析后如何验证?
- HTML文件结构解析:基本部分有哪些?如何正确编写?
- 在网站怎么搜关键词?搜索技巧和常见问题解答?
- 网站要怎么做关键词?如何优化关键词提升SEO效果?
- 网站关键词多久更新一次?更新频率对SEO有什么影响?
- 外贸网站如何seo推广?有哪些有效的策略和技巧?
- 网站博客前端怎么做?实现高效前端开发的步骤是什么?
- 如何上传sitemap地图到网站?上传过程中常见的问题有哪些?
- 怎么建一个博客类网站?从零开始需要哪些步骤?
- 外贸网站如何优化推广?有哪些有效的SEO策略?
- 竟对网站分析怎么写论文?论文写作的步骤和技巧是什么?
- 网站域名解析截图怎么弄?遇到问题如何快速解决?
- 如何海外推广网站?有效策略和常见问题解答?
- 营销网站搭建怎么做的好?有哪些步骤和注意事项?
- 英语营销文案网站怎么做?如何打造吸引用户的英文网站内容?
- 热门tag
- 标签列表